Tips for making purchasing online:

  • Try not to use obvious numbers like a birth date or phone number. Instead, use numbers and letters to make up the password.
  • Be diligent about maintaining the privacy of the passwords you choose. Try to have some creativity when thinking of a password, and never give it to anyone.
  • Make sure the online business delivers their items to the area you live in.
  • When buying a gift for someone, make sure there is time to spare for the item to arrive at your house or theirs.
  • Most internet stores charge a fee for shipping that changes with time - ie: if you don’t need rush delivery, cost of shipping will generally be less.
  • Bookmark the sites you make purchases from. If you wish to make future purchases or need to contact the company, it will be simple for you to get back onto the website.
  • Check for shipping charges and time it will take for delivery to see if they fit with your time-line and budget.
  • Always keep a record. Be sure to print a copy of your confirmation number and your purchase order to keep for your records.
